The City of Unalaska is accepting applications for the Solid Waste Supervisor position.  Located in the number one commercial fishing port in the United States, the International Port of Dutch Harbor, Unalaska, Alaska, is a coastal community in the Eastern Aleutian Islands with a multi-cultural population of approximately 4,250 full-time residents and seasonal influxes from multiple commercial fishery operations.

GENERAL DESCRIPTION: This supervisor-level position manages and serves the department personnel and the City’s solid waste utility. The position is expected to direct and supervise operations, maintenance, and construction and perform planning and administration duties. Some of the daily tasks must be performed at the landfill and the baler facility, including maintenance of records of daily, monthly, and yearly landfill activities. Collecting ground and surface water samples, writing specifications, arranging purchases, and inventory tools and equipment. Administer recycling, household hazardous waste, and other programs as needed and prepare, assist, and monitor budget.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, & ABILITIES: Have comprehensive knowledge of solid waste disposal systems, occupational hazards, and safety precautions. Knowledge and ability to follow solid waste operations rules, regulations, and policies. Skills in operation of tools and equipment used specific to the facility or similar. Understand construction plans and specifications, conduct tests, maintain records, and write reports. Must have the ability to supervise personnel.

EDUCATION & EXPERIENCE:
> High school diploma or equivalent.
> Certified as a Manager of Landfill Operations (MOLO) or ability to obtain certification within one (1) year of hire.
> 5 years of experience relating to a landfill or solid waste facility operation, construction repair, and/or maintenance, including the operation of related equipment. Combinations of experience and education will be evaluated on an individual basis.
> Leachate treatment and stormwater monitoring and control experience preferred.
> At least two (2) years of supervisory experience preferred.
